VEXTEL is a high-performance, industrial-themed sandbox engine designed for creators who value precision and modularity. Step into a desolate, high-fidelity 3D environment where the only limit is your architectural ingenuity.

Core Features

  • Advanced Modular Building: Utilize a snapping grid system to align steel panels and industrial blocks with surgical precision.
  • Tactical Arsenal: Test high-velocity plasma rifles and heavy melee weaponry with realistic physics-based projectile tracking.
  • 360° Freedom: Experience total immersion with a decoupled 6-DoF camera system, allowing for smooth, unrestricted navigation through your structures.
  • Integrated Inventory System: Manage your gear through a professional, tabbed interface featuring real-time 3D item previews.
  • Optimized Performance: Built on a specialized engine tailored for NW.js, ensuring a stable and lightweight desktop experience.

The Vision

Discard the neon distractions. VEXTEL focuses on a raw, grounded aesthetic—combining heavy metal textures, concrete, and functional engineering. Whether you are constructing a fortified outpost or testing ballistics in an open field, Vextel provides the tools for a pure sandbox experience.

Install instructions

1. System Requirements

  • Environment: Compatible with NW.js (Chromium-based environments).
  • Graphics: WebGL 2.0 compatible GPU.
  • Input: Keyboard and Mouse (with Pointer Lock support).

2. Installation & Deployment

To ensure the VEXTEL engine initializes correctly, follow these steps:

  1. Download the official distribution package (vextel_build.zip).
  2. Extract the compressed folder. Ensure that index.html, package.json, and icon.png remain in the same root directory.
  3. Launch via the vextel.exe (or by dragging the folder into your NW.js binaries).
  4. Permissions: Grant "File Access" if prompted by your firewall to allow local asset loading.

3. Engine Controls & Interface

The interface is designed for high-precision industrial construction.

Action Input
Locomotion W A S D
Precision Look Mouse (360° Decoupled)
Primary Action Left Click (Fire/Place)
Systems Menu Y Key (Inventory & Gear)
Release Cursor ESC (Pause/Menu)

4. Troubleshooting

  • Canvas Scaling: If the resolution appears distorted, resize the window; the engine will auto-calculate the new aspect ratio based on the viewport.
  • Input Lag: Ensure "Hardware Acceleration" is enabled in your system's GPU settings for optimal Three.js performance.
